Can I invoke CCPA to get a report of and/or delete my data?

You can invoke CCPA (if applicable) and directly ask a covered business or registered data broker for an exact output of your existing information on their systems. This is honestly rare and most companies will find ways to deny you - asking for various documents to prove your identity and hoping you quit responding.

If you are a CA resident you can also get on the state's DROP platform to request that all registered data brokers delete your data, but it's only for deletion and not the other 4 types of data requests allowed under the CCPA (right to know, right to collect, right to opt out, and right to limit use).


Why do you need remote access to your car? What updates does your car need?

It’s practical to see battery level so I can optimise the electricity price at which I charge it.

Although it wasn’t worth the cost of the 3 year subscription so I now just estimate the charge status based on the charge’s power consumption.

If the car is at 10% battery, it may be worth charging at .15 or .3€/kWh. If it’s at 70% charge, I’ll wait until the price drops to .005€/kWh. The whole thing is automated in HA.
